The Virtual Manikin™ Series

For decades, patient manikins have evolved to incorporate varying degrees of sophistication paired with back-end technology to enhance the simulation experience. While effective, they require a significant initial investment, as well as comprehensive staff training and maintenance costs. Rather than continuing to support physical manikins, SimX has successfully replaced physical manikin training with virtual patient encounters through the SimX Virtual Manikin Series

The SimX Virtual Manikin Series is a customizable collection of patient encounters that allow educators to select patient avatars, environments, and scenario outcomes to create unique simulation sessions. VR training requires less maintenance, equipment, and manpower than traditional manikin simulation. Unlike physical silicone manikins, the Virtual Manikin can be launched in less than 5 minutes in any space available.

All scenarios in the Virtual Manikin Series can be customized in real-time to meet the needs of educators and learners. With the Virtual Manikin, moderators can customize and control:

  • Patient vitals
  • Patient animations
  • Lab and imaging results
  • Physical exam findings
  • The final diagnosis
  • Patient & NPC dialogue

Two Virtual Manikin scenarios are currently available and usable for both U.S. and European learners:

  • Pediatric Respiratory: In this virtual manikin scenario, moderators can select a patient from two different avatar options in either a hospital or Ambulance setting. 
  • Chest Pain: Moderators can select a patient from 6 different avatar options in either an emergency room or Ambulance setting. 

 

Scenario Preset Feature comes standard on all Virtual Manikins where moderators can create and save custom patient findings, diagnoses, vitals, and patient animations.

Presets are saved to the moderators’s SimX profile and can be reused for more efficient training sessions. Each Virtual Manikin scenario also comes with SimX presets for quick and easy simulation training based on realistic patient encounters.
